Most heading flying from New Orleans use the Louis Armstrong New Orleans International Airport. Look for flights from New Orleans using Orbitz.com and you will be able to choose from the many air passenger carriers that service the airport, including Air Canada, AirTran, American Airlines, Delta, Frontier, JetBlue, Southwest, United and US Airways.
You'll never have to spend hours searching for a parking space as the New Orleans International Airport's long-term parking garage has the capacity to hold 2,500 cars. The cost is fairly reasonable at a maximum of $13 for any 24-hour period. Alternatively, there are also off-site parking operators like Park 'N Fly on Airline Drive and US Park on Airline Highways that offer free shuttle services to and from the airport.
To get to the airport, you can take the airport-downtown express bus (E-2) for only $2.00, but jostling with other commuters may not be convenient if you're carrying a lot of luggage. Tiger Airport Shuttle provides transportation to and from Baton Rouge, while the airport's shuttle service travels between the airport and New Orleans' central business district. You can also find cabs that charge roughly $33 for transportation from the downtown area to the airport. If you purchased your air ticket through Orbitz.com, you may have saved enough money to treat yourself by hiring a private car or limousine service to get you to the airport on time in comfort.
Whether you are looking for a cold beverage or a light nosh, you will have plenty of choices once you reach the airport. Popular eateries include the Café Beignet in the West Terminal near the JetBlue counter, Lucky dog on concourses B and C, PJ's Coffee before the security checkpoint on Concourse C and Praline Connection on Concourse B. If you are looking at flights to Myrtle Beach, you should know that you will be arriving at Myrtle Beach International Airport, located at 1250 Airdrome Avenue in Myrtle Beach. The airport is very close to the downtown area and is located only four miles away from the boardwalk. Myrtle Beach International Airport is serviced by eight popular airlines, including US Airways, Delta, United and Porter. A variety of rental car agencies are available at the airport. It is about a 10-minute drive from there to downtown Myrtle Beach. Taxis are also available, as well as shuttle services, which range from about $25 to $55, depending on where you are traveling to.
The weather in Myrtle Beach is relatively warm all year long. Temperatures peak in the 90s in the summer, and they dip down to the 60s in the winter. Pack tank tops and swimsuits for the spring and summer and bring appropriate clothing for the winter. To enjoy cooler temperatures, choose a hotel closer to the coast.
Myrtle Beach is South Carolina's most popular tourist destination. Most travelers come to enjoy the beautiful beach all year long. Myrtle Beach is also well known for its many golf courses, as well as family attractions like Ripley's Aquarium, Medieval Times and many theatrical shows for all ages.
